This report is a tutorial on the effects of atmospheric turbulence upon systems which rely upon the propagation of LASER beams. In addition to providing a simplified presentation of turbulence theory and optical effects, it describes the state of the art of the new technique of radiosonde estimation of index of refraction fluctuations. Suggestions are given for future research which will help to answer current Air Force needs. The feasibility of some laser systems will depend upon the value of r0, the coherence length (which is related to “C2n” which in turn is related to the degree of turbulence). At present, the statistics of “r0” are inadequate.

An extensive pointing calibration program for the drive system and mount of the AFCRL 29-ft millimeter-wave antenna is described. The optical pointing accuracy was determined by measuring the positioning errors of the optical axis of the antenna. Since all sources of optical pointing errors produce equivalent RF errors, all RF errors except those produced by feed system and reflector asymmetry are determined. A brief description of the antenna together with the integrated IBM 1800 data aquisition and control system, tracking software, and an accurate time-synchronization method are presented. The star tracking program, which includes a method of star selection, precession correction, and refraction correction, is described. The analysis and derivation of the various pointing error parameters used to determine the best-fitting functions that characterize the positional errors are presented. Next, the star data are reduced by fitting the nightly error measurements to the best-fitting error function from which the values of the error parameters that take into account the servo, collimation, azimuth plane tilt, elevation axis skewness, and residual refraction are determined. Finally, the results of the star data analysis and statistical data are presented. The rms residual optical pointingg error, after pointin calibration, averaged about 3 percent of the antenna beamwidth, that is, 7.5 arc seconds in both azimuth and elevation. (Author).

Eight methods of computing atmospheric refraction of radio rays are discussed with appropriate theoretical background. These methods are: (1) The high-angle, or astronomical, refraction case; (2) The statistical method; (3) The low-angle, or terrestrial, refraction case (Schulkin's method); (4) The four-thirds earth model; (5) The exponential model; (6) The initial gradient correction method; (7) The departures-from-normal method; (8) A graphical method (Weisbrod's and Anderson's method). Sample computations are included for each of the above methods.

The standard procedure for estimating the point value of liquid water content (M) along the reentry path of a ballistic missile is to use a radar derived value of radar reflectivity factor (Z), with the M to Z relation obtained from aircraft measurements of the particle spectrum. This report contains descriptions of the various techniques used to make the radar and aircraft data compatible. The results of various methods to predict the liquid water content values are compared with aircraft measured values. The extrapolation of instrumentally truncated aircraft measurements to include the entire range of particle sizes is treated in Section 1. Section 2 contains a discussion of the method of deriving nominal M-Z relations, applies the method to data acquired at Kwajalein Missile Range, and provides M-Z relations for rain, small snow, large snow, and bullet rosettes. The introduction of the factor 'k' to convert from aircraft measurements to radar derived values is also discussed in Section 2. The relationship of k with altitude and temperature for data from Kwajalein and Wallops Island is covered in Section 3. Finally, Section 4 contains a determination of the accuracy to which liquid water content can be estimated from climatological storm data for moderate to heavy stratiform winter storms at Wallops Island. The results of Section 4 demonstrate that situations which deviate significantly from climatological averages still require time- specific M-Z relations derived from simultaneous aircraft-radar measurements.
